North Lincolnshire residents are being urged not to lose their vote by responding promptly to the household enquiry messages we are currently sending out.
We compile the electoral register every year so that we know who is eligible to register to vote. To do this, we need to know who lives at your address.
This year we are contacting people by email or text and asking them to confirm the details we currently have for their household.
To confirm they are correct, or to amend any details, you can respond online by following the instructions on your message.
For more information about the electoral register and registering to vote, go to our website or call the elections office on 01724 296245.
